How Do Innerspring Coils Work?

  • Innerspring coil mattresses are constructed with a system of metal coils, typically made of steel, that provide support and bounce to the mattress.
  • The coils are interconnected and arranged in various patterns, such as individually wrapped coils or continuous coil systems, to distribute weight evenly across the mattress.
  • When pressure is applied to the mattress, the coils compress and then rebound, offering responsive support that helps to alleviate pressure points and promote proper spinal alignment.

Understanding The Different Types Of Coil Systems

  • There are different types of coil systems used in innerspring mattresses, each with its unique characteristics and benefits.
  • Bonnell coils are the oldest and most traditional type, shaped like an hourglass, and connected at the top and bottom. They offer a durable and affordable option but may lack contouring capabilities.
  • Offset coils are similar to bonnell coils but with a hinging effect, providing better contouring and reduced motion transfer.
  • Pocketed coils, also known as independent or wrapped coils, are individually encased and move independently from each other, ensuring minimal motion transfer and enhanced support.
  • Continuous coil systems consist of rows of s-shaped coils made from a single continuous wire, offering excellent support and durability.

The Role Of Coil Gauge In Mattress Firmness

  • Coil gauge refers to the thickness or diameter of the wire used to construct the coils. It plays a crucial role in determining the firmness of an innerspring mattress.
  • Lower gauge numbers indicate thicker wire, resulting in a firmer mattress with less give.
  • Higher gauge numbers indicate thinner wire, leading to a softer and more flexible mattress with increased responsiveness.
  • Mattresses with a higher coil gauge are ideal for sleepers who prefer a plush, contouring feel, while those with a lower gauge are better suited for those seeking a firmer, more supportive sleep surface.

Firmness Levels And Sleep Positions:

  • Side sleepers: Opt for a mattress with medium to medium-soft firmness to accommodate the natural curvature of your body and provide pressure relief for your hips and shoulders.
  • Back sleepers: Look for a mattress with medium to medium-firm firmness to maintain proper spinal alignment and support.
  • Stomach sleepers: Choose a mattress with medium-firm to firm firmness to prevent your hips from sinking too far into the mattress and maintain proper alignment.

Comparing Mattress Sizes And Features:

  • Twin: Ideal for children, teens, and single adults, with dimensions of 39″ x 75″.
  • Full: Provides more space for single sleepers or couples who prefer to sleep close together, with dimensions of 54″ x 75″.
  • Queen: The most popular mattress size, offering ample space for couples and individuals who like to spread out, with dimensions of 60″ x 80″.
  • King: Provides the most space, perfect for couples who want maximum room to sleep comfortably, with dimensions of 76″ x 80″.

Proper Mattress Rotation And Flipping

Regularly rotating and flipping your innerspring coil mattress is vital to prevent sagging and uneven wear. This simple maintenance routine distributes the pressure evenly across the mattress, ensuring that all areas are properly utilized. Here are some key points to remember:

  • Rotate your mattress every three to six months to even out the wear. This involves turning it 180 degrees so that the head area becomes the foot area.
  • If your mattress is double-sided, flip it over every six to 12 months to maintain balance and prevent body impressions.
  • Be cautious while rotating or flipping the mattress. Enlist a helper if needed to avoid straining your back or damaging the mattress.

Cleaning And Stain Removal Guidelines

Keeping your innerspring coil mattress clean is essential for a healthy sleeping environment. Regular cleaning removes dust, allergens, and odors, ensuring a fresh and hygienic surface to rest on. Here’s what you need to know:

  • Vacuum your mattress regularly using an upholstery attachment to remove loose debris and dust mites.
  • Treat stains promptly using a mild detergent mixed with water. Gently blot the stain with a clean cloth, avoiding excessive moisture.
  • Avoid using harsh chemicals or bleach, as they can damage the materials and compromise the integrity of your mattress.
  • Allow your mattress to fully dry before putting bedding back on to prevent mold or mildew growth.

Do Innerspring Coil Mattresses Have Motion Transfer?

Innerspring coil mattresses can have some motion transfer due to the nature of their construction. However, advancements in technology and the addition of individually pocketed coils have significantly reduced motion transfer in modern innerspring coil mattresses. If motion isolation is a concern, consider mattresses with additional foam layers or hybrid options.

Can You Flip An Innerspring Coil Mattress?

Not all innerspring coil mattresses are designed to be flipped. Many models are made with comfort layers and support systems that are intended to be slept on one side only. However, rotating the mattress from head to foot regularly can help promote even wear and prolong its lifespan.

Do Innerspring Coil Mattresses Require A Box Spring?

While innerspring coil mattresses can be used with a box spring, it is not always necessary. They can also be used with various foundations such as platform beds or adjustable bases. It is important to check the manufacturer’s recommendations to ensure proper support and warranty compliance.
